Output f83ada14f2e3998d77f14b3cc40240cb47af4fc59a62ebf467d0d121acd50993:0

value
142999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c7a353d4d1d0462096eaad871c8f46c5399c68f OP_EQUAL
address
37CnsDFHiZADgZxNAYrxQ9vihtDVeeGpbE
transaction
f83ada14f2e3998d77f14b3cc40240cb47af4fc59a62ebf467d0d121acd50993
confirmations
229413
spent
true